The development of multicellular organisms is a dynamic process in which cells divide, rearrange, and interpret molecular signals to adopt specific cell fates. This results in the emergence of gene expression patterns, that later on give raise to different body parts and organs. We still lack full understanding of how these patterns could emerge in precise and reproducible way during embryonic development. In this talk I will present theoretical and computational strategies to study pattern formation in the developing spinal cord.
